Samesun Vancouver
Located in the lively Granville Street, Samesun Vancouver is a top-rated hostel among budget travelers. The hostel offers a variety of accommodation options, from mixed and female-only dorms to private rooms. With modern and clean facilities, Samesun Vancouver ensures a comfortable stay for all its guests.
Besides its convenient location, the hostel also offers a range of free activities, such as walking tours, pub crawls, and movie nights. The hostel’s common areas, including a rooftop patio and a cozy lounge, are perfect for socializing and meeting other travelers. Additionally, the hostel’s friendly and informative staff are always available to provide recommendations and tips on exploring the city on a budget.
HI Vancouver Central
Part of the Hostelling International (HI) network, HI Vancouver Central is a clean and cozy hostel located in the heart of the city. The hostel offers a mix of dorms and private rooms, all equipped with lockers, reading lights, and free Wi-Fi. The hostel also has a fully-equipped kitchen, perfect for budget-conscious travelers looking to cook their meals.
HI Vancouver Central also offers various activities, such as bike rentals and walking tours, making it easy to explore the city without breaking the bank. The hostel’s location, just a few blocks from the famous Robson Street and other popular attractions, is ideal for those looking to experience Vancouver’s bustling city life.
St. Clair Hotel and Hostel
For travelers on an extremely tight budget, St. Clair Hotel and Hostel is the perfect option. Located in the heart of the city’s popular Gastown neighborhood, the hostel offers a variety of dorms and private rooms at unbeatable prices. The hostel’s shared kitchen and lounge area provide opportunities to interact with other travelers and save money by cooking your meals.
While facilities may not be as modern as other hostels, St. Clair Hotel and Hostel makes up for it with its prime location and affordable rates. With popular attractions and public transportation just steps away, this hostel is a budget traveler’s dream come true.
The Cambie Hostel Gastown
The Cambie Hostel Gastown is a popular choice for budget travelers looking to experience Vancouver’s historic Gastown neighborhood. Located above a popular pub, the hostel offers mixed and female-only dorms as well as private rooms. The rooms may be basic, but the hostel’s prime location and buzzing atmosphere make up for it.
The hostel’s on-site pub is a great place to meet other travelers and enjoy cheap drinks. The hostel also hosts live music nights and other events, providing a great way to experience Vancouver’s nightlife without breaking the bank.
The American Backpackers Hostel
The American Backpackers Hostel is a cozy and friendly hostel located in the city’s Kitsilano neighborhood. The vintage-style hostel offers both dorms and private rooms, all equipped with comfortable beds and free Wi-Fi. The hostel also has a shared kitchen and lounge, allowing travelers to save money by cooking their meals.
The Kitsilano neighborhood is known for its beautiful beaches, trendy cafes, and outdoor markets, making it a great area to explore on a budget. The hostel’s knowledgeable staff can provide recommendations on budget-friendly activities and restaurants in the area.
